摘 要:草坪混播具有广泛的遗传特性,可以在长江流域实现草坪四季常绿。本研究以矮生百慕大、多年生黑麦草为试材,设计4种混播比例组合,分析其草坪质量和适应性,采用NTEP体系进行综合评价。结果表明:70%矮生百慕大+30%多年生黑麦草混播处理的密度为4.4根·cm-2,叶片宽度2.3 mm,地上部生物量0.021 g·cm-2,叶绿素含量0.431 mg·g-1,其综合评分最高,为7.8分。矮生百慕大和多年生黑麦草混播组合可在长江流域实现草坪常绿,其适应性较好,为长江流域常绿草坪混播技术的应用提供技术参考。Because of the wide range of genetic characteristics of mixed sowing,turfgrass can be evergreen all the year round in the Yangtze River Basin.Four mixed sowing ratio combinations of bermuda and perennial ryegrass were designed to analyze turf quality and adaptability,and the NTEP system was used for comprehensive evaluation.The results showed that the density,leaf width,above ground biomass and chlorophyll content of 70%bermuda+30%perennial ryegrass were 4.4 root/cm-2,2.3 mm,0.021 g·cm2 and 0.431 mg·g-1,respectively.With the highest comprehensive score of 7.8.Bermuda and perennial ryegrass mixed sowing combination can achieve evergreen lawn in the Yangtze River Basin,and its adaptability is also good,which provides technical reference for the application of evergreen lawn mixed sowing technology in the Yangtze River Basin.
